Jeremy Piven and Chris “Ludacris” Bridges chat with The Zaz!

Jeremy Piven of “Entourage” and rapper/actor Chris “Ludacris” Bridges sat down for a chat with The Zaz! They’re out and about promoting their new Guy Richie film, ROCKNROLLA. RocknRolla is Richie’s latest action packed London drug and mob flick. The film stars Piven and Bridges, along with Idris Elba, Gerry Butler, and Thandie Newton. Ludacris and Piven talk about their American accents, Madonna, and of course, metabolism.

For all you comic book fans out there, both the hardcore and sporadic readers, the aptly named Comic Book Club is a very cool weekly podcast and blog about all things superhero. It’s hosted out of the PIT here in New York (the improv theater, not the Mortal Kombat stage…although wouldn’t that be cool…). There are live shows every Tuesday at 8pm–it’s a fun, well kept secret.
